The overview below groups typical Shrub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Shrub Installations - Most routine shrub planting projects typically cost between $250 and $600. These jobs often involve planting a few shrubs in a garden or landscape bed and are completed quickly by local contractors. Larger or more complex plantings can push costs higher, but many projects fall within this middle range.
Mid-Size Shrub Landscaping - For larger shrub beds or multiple plantings, costs generally range from $600 to $1,500. Many local service providers handle these projects regularly, with costs increasing based on the number of shrubs and site preparation needed. Fewer projects reach into the higher end of this range.
Full Shrub Replacement - Replacing an entire shrub bed or removing and replanting mature shrubs can cost from $1,500 to $3,000 or more. These projects involve significant labor and planning, and while common in larger landscape renovations, they tend to be in the higher cost brackets.
Complex or Large-Scale Projects - Large, intricate shrub installation projects, such as commercial landscapes or extensive hedge rows, can exceed $5,000. Such jobs are less frequent and often involve detailed design, extensive site prep, and multiple days of work by local pros.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
